System Requirements
Minimum Specifications: | Recommended Specifications: | |
OS: | Windows XP SP3 / Windows Vista SP1 / Windows 7 | |
Processor: | 1.8 GHz Intel Core 2 Duo (equivalent AMD CPU) | 2.4 GHz Intel Core 2 Duo (equivalent AMD CPU) |
RAM: | 1GB for XP / 2GB RAM for Vista/Win 7 | 2GB for XP / 4GB RAM for Vista/Win 7 |
Hard Drive: | 2.5 GB | |
Video Card: | NVIDIA 7900 or better; ATI X1800 or better. Please note that NVIDIA GeForce 9300, 8500, 8400, and 8300 are next smallest complement requirements, as are AMD/ATI Radeon HD3200, HD3300, and HD4350. | |
Controls: | Mouse, Keyboard only | |
Additional Info: | DirectX 9.0 compatible; Requires Origin comment for designation and activation |
